It is a non-degree granting school.Alabama State College of Barber Styling is a private (for-profit), less than 2-years institute located in Gardendale, Alabama.
The 2024 tuition & fees is $9,850 for undergraduate students. The school offers only undergraduate programs and a total of 6 students are enrolled.

The average received amount of financial aid is $4,966 and 58% of undergraduate students received grants or scholarship aid. A total of 6 students is attending , and the student to faculty ratio is 6 to 1.
